Transaction dabc5394986c657c0e27f850dff9345ee189d00c1a082516f2802641a32deb33
1 Input
1 Output
-
dabc5394986c657c0e27f850dff9345ee189d00c1a082516f2802641a32deb33:0
- value
- 117268
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c3560d3c8e4ad788fd810250241ccdf3d8afee4 OP_EQUAL
- address
- 3Qga9fngc3n3bceH1HipmQQWmMvqzJi3Bs